使用pdf.js预览pdf文件时如何兼容chrome66版本

最近在做一个需求,在PC端实现预览pdf文件的功能,但是要最低兼容chrome的66版本,因为公司用的chrome浏览器最低版本就是66版本。
现在下载PDF.js (链接:https://mozilla.github.io/pdf.js/

下载下来的版本是v3.11.174 ,都是已经构建好的。

我先拿v3.11.174 这个版本试了一下,发现在chrome90以上的版本是可以的,但是在更低版本就会有各种各样的问题,比如不展示或者展示不全,又或者报错等。
那怎么能兼容chrome 66版本呢?
答案是:找更低版本的PDF.js,并逐一实验看看效果;

经过反复的实验,最后我使用了pdfjs-v2.5.207的版本,解决了这个问题。
兼容chrome 66版本的pdf.js版本是v2.5.207

下载PDFjs;最新的插件使用的是es6语法有浏览器兼容性问题,不兼容QQ浏览器、跟别说IE 了。所以 请认准es5版的 pdf.js-2.5.207;

插件下载地址:链接:https://pan.baidu.com/s/1uUGFuPJ_RXZx3lnQKr-M_g

提取码:ph0n

相关推荐
C.果栗子6 小时前
Blob格式的PDF文件调用打印,浏览器文件打印(兼容)
前端·javascript·pdf
Highcharts.js11 小时前
Highcharts常见问题解析(5):如何将多个图表导出到同一张图片或 PDF?
pdf·highcharts
麦烤楽鸡翅15 小时前
pdf(攻防世界)
网络安全·pdf·ctf·misc·杂项·攻防世界·信息竞赛
Less is moree16 小时前
PDF无法打印怎么解决?
pdf
lijun_xiao200921 小时前
Python-将身份证正反面图片-生成PDF
pdf
A尘埃1 天前
项目七:PDF智能公式与计算(金融机构信贷报告自动解析与风险评估)
pdf
百事牛科技1 天前
PDF如何设置密码?3种方法保护文件安全
windows·pdf
mysusheng1 天前
2025 批量下载微博内容/图片/视频,导出word和pdf,微博点赞/评论/转发等数据导出excel
pdf·word·excel
lijun_xiao20091 天前
Python-PDF文件生成水印
pdf
zongxingfengyun1 天前
图片转pdf接口
pdf